#d4c98e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d4c98e is composed of 83.1% red, 78.8%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 5.2% magenta, 33%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 50.6 degrees, a saturation of 44.9% and a lightness of 69.4%. #d4c98e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a9931d.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

Shades and Tints of #d4c98e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010100 is the darkest color, while #faf9f1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d4c98e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b6b4ac is the less saturated color, while #fee664 is the most saturated one.
